| | The 10 Point QoL Principles | The Convention Articles |
| 1 | People with MS are empowered as full participants in their communities and in decision-making about the management and treatment of the disease. | 5. State parties shall prohibit all discrimination on the basis of disability (... ) |
| 2 | People with MS have access to medical care, treatments and therapies appropriate to their needs. | 25.b Provide those health services needed by persons with disabilities specifically because of their disabilities, including early identification and intervention as appropriate (... ) |
| 3 | People with MS have access to a wide range of age-appropriate care services that enable them to function as independently as possible. | 19.b Persons with disabilities have access to a range of in-home, residential and other community support services, including personal assistance necessary to support living and inclusion in the community, and to prevent isolation or segregation from the Community; |
| 4 | People with MS have the information and services they need to maintain positive health practices and a healthy lifestyle. | 25. Health 4. General Obligations (4.1.h) |
| 5 | Family members and caregivers receive information and support to mitigate the effects of MS. | 28.c To ensure access by persons with disabilities and their families living in situations of poverty to assistance from the State with disability- related expenses, including adequate training, counselling, financial assistance and respite care; |
| 6 | People with MS have access to their communities through accessible public transportation and assistive technology for personal automobiles. | 20. Personal Mobility |
| 7 | Support systems and services are available to enable people with MS to continue employment as long as they are productive and desire to work. | 27. Work and Employment |
| 8 | Disability entitlements and services are available to those in need, provide an adequate standard of living, and have flexibility to allow for the disease variability that is characteristic of multiple sclerosis. | 28. Adequate standard of living and social protection (28.1;28.2.a) |
| 9 | MS does not inhibit the education of people with MS, their families or careers. | 24. Education |
| 10 | Accessibility (... ) | 9. Accessibility |
